It is said that one of the pre Hudson names for The Hudson River as christened by the native tribes was Mahicantuck-means "great waters in constant motion" or, more loosely, "river that flows two ways." The name followed the fact that the Hudson was more than a river-it is a tidal estuary... an infiltration of freshwater by salty sea water or maybe the other way round.
